Output e983c70a8c3cb6597f8b45f57348341afc4a9eed5b88c64f8f101220f057059d:1

value
3785626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c634f42d906d9a4838caa1afb70c18b98ae46626 OP_EQUAL
address
3Km39pdqHkxG6QZ1cJb59toQRuv84G2Mm5
transaction
e983c70a8c3cb6597f8b45f57348341afc4a9eed5b88c64f8f101220f057059d